Man Sentenced to Five Years for Illegal Gold Milling and Explosives Possession

The Klerksdorp Magistrate’s Court has sentenced 45-year-old Makena Mphuthi to five years’ imprisonment for the illegal possession of explosives and gold-bearing material. The sentence was handed down on Tuesday, 3 March 2026. Mphuthi was initially arrested in May 2023 during a multidisciplinary operation in the Kanana Township. City of Cape Town Official Rejects R1.4 Million Bribe, Leading to Arrests

A senior official from the City of Cape Town Municipality rejected a multimillion-rand bribe, leading to an undercover police operation that resulted in the arrest of a 51-year-old suspect and the seizure of cash, a vehicle, and a cellphone. Three Suspects to Face Court in Pretoria North Armed Robbery Case

Three suspects are scheduled to appear before the Pretoria North Magistrate’s Court on Thursday, 06 March 2026, on charges of armed robbery and possession of unlicensed firearms and ammunition. North West Police Officer Arrested for Murder and Burglary

 The Acting Provincial Commissioner of North West, Major General (Dr) Ryno Naidoo, has endorsed the arrest of a 29-year-old police constable facing charges of murder and housebreaking.
